Transaction 7528f8a68ad284ec604e2de8f0b5a2c0912a251fd5715528789e044af6667263

1 Input
2 Outputs
  • 7528f8a68ad284ec604e2de8f0b5a2c0912a251fd5715528789e044af6667263:0
  • value  6247071
    address  1MW2DtCxQ2oScrXQSdna8AUTBvVs6vhHc9
  • 7528f8a68ad284ec604e2de8f0b5a2c0912a251fd5715528789e044af6667263:1
  • value  12928232
    address  1CQKVXDuiRZsgCCnPPj9GJzrA2zZQpVt6S